What are the top Costco e-bike models available in 2025 and their features?

Costco's 2025 e-bike lineup spans a broad spectrum of commuter and recreational models. The Favorite Hybrid CSC stands out for its 500W hub motor paired with a 13.6 Ah LG battery, delivering up to 60 miles of range and including smart features like RFID entry, GPS navigation, and a 1600-lumen automatic headlight. Designed with a robust 6061-T6 aluminum frame and suspension fork, it's built for urban versatility.

The Envo Lynx Folding offers a compact 20-inch foldable frame, a 500W hub motor, and a 468 Wh battery for 15–30 miles of range, ideal for portability and short-distance city rides. The Ebgo CC47+ caters to riders seeking near 50-mile ranges with a slightly larger battery and a frame designed for durability in harsher climates like Canadian winters.

On the more affordable side, the Demon 6ix City offers a lightweight 250W hub motor and a 360 Wh battery suited for casual, small rides. U.S. models like the Jetson Bolt Pro Folding combine portability with a 350W motor and folding convenience, targeting commuters with storage constraints.

The Magnum Cruiser 2.0 impresses with a 500W motor, upright geometry, and throttle control for a classic cruiser experience, while the 101 Urban stands out with fat tires, hydraulic brakes, and a robust 750W motor for riders who want power and comfort.

How do Costco e-bikes compare in motor power, battery range, and price?

Costco e-bikes vary greatly in specifications, balancing power, range, and affordability:

Model Motor Power (W) Battery Capacity (Wh) Range (miles) Price (USD/CAD)
Favorite Hybrid CSC 500 (750 peak) 651 (48V 13.6 Ah) Up to 60 CA$1,999.99
Envo Lynx Folding 500 468 15-30 CA$1,799.99
Ebgo CC47+ 500 480 ~50 CA$1,999.99
Demon 6ix City 250 360 ~37 CA$1,299.99
Jetson Bolt Pro 350 281 ~15-20 US$599.99
Magnum Cruiser 2.0 500 624 ~28 (Class 3) US$1,399.99
101 Urban 750 672 ~30-40 US$1,499.99

Higher wattage motors deliver better hill climbing and acceleration, while battery capacity governs range. Prices reflect motor strength, battery tech, and integrated smart features.

What practical benefits and limitations do Costco e-bikes offer for commuters and casual riders?

Benefits: Costco e-bikes provide excellent value for the price, often including extras like fenders, racks, and toolkits. The robust warranty policies, including 90-day no-hassle returns, bolster buyer confidence. Their electric assistance enhances commute ease, reduces fatigue, and can replace car trips in many urban settings.

Limitations: Range can be limited on entry-level models due to smaller batteries. Weight varies widely, with folding models generally lighter but less powerful. Some models may lack sophisticated suspension or advanced braking seen in premium e-bikes. Availability may also vary regionally between U.S. and Canada, with Canada favoring mid-range to premium models due to climate demands.

Why is foldability, comfort, and safety important in Costco e-bike design?

Foldability, featured in models like the Envo Lynx and Jetson Bolt Pro, addresses urban space constraints for storage and transit access. Comfort elements such as suspension forks, ergonomic saddles, and adjustable handlebars reduce rider fatigue on longer commutes. Safety features including hydraulic disc brakes, bright integrated lights, and responsiveness to federal regulations ensure rider protection.

These features together optimize overall user experience, encouraging consistent use and satisfaction.

How do smart features distinguish Costco e-bikes from competitors?

Costco stands out by integrating smart systems in select models. The Favorite Hybrid CSC includes:

  • RFID wireless entry eliminating keys
  • GPS navigation integrated in the display
  • Bluetooth connectivity for diagnostics and updates
  • 1600-lumen automatic headlights with brake activation

These advancements rival offerings from dedicated e-bike brands with a higher price point, leveraging Costco's purchasing scale to deliver innovation affordably.

What should buyers consider when purchasing a Costco e-bike?

  • Intended use: Consider daily commute, recreational riding, or errands.
  • Motor power and battery range: Match your terrain and distance needs.
  • Weight and portability: Folding vs. non-folding for storage and transport.
  • Included accessories: Racks, lights, fenders factor into total value.
  • Safety features: Reliable brakes, lighting, and compliance with local e-bike laws.
  • Price and warranty: Balance cost, included features, and Costco's return policy.
  • Regional availability: Canadian models differ in specs and durability features compared to U.S. offerings.

Frequently Asked Questions about Costco e-bikes

Q: Are Costco e-bikes suitable for hilly terrain?
A: Many models, especially those with 500W to 750W motors like the Favorite Hybrid CSC and 101 Urban, provide sufficient torque for moderate hills.

Q: How long is the battery range on Costco e-bikes?
A: Ranges vary from about 15 miles on smaller folding bikes to 60 miles on top models under conservative riding.

Q: Do Costco e-bikes come with warranties?
A: Yes, Costco typically offers 90-day no-hassle returns and two-year coverage on electronics components.

Q: Can I fold all Costco e-bikes?
A: No, foldability is limited to specific models such as the Jetson Bolt Pro and Envo Lynx; others are standard frame cruisers.

Q: Are accessories included with Costco e-bikes?
A: Many come bundled with essentials like fenders, racks, lights, and tool kits providing better value.
